Best Game Recording and Streaming Software in 2023 (for Windows and Mac)

So you want to jump on the game streaming bandwagon eh?

Smart move friend. Top gamers and streamers are earning millions flexing skills (and charisma) across platforms like Twitch, YouTube and Facebook Gaming these days.

But simply having sublime gaming prowess isn‘t enough. You need to back it up by producing supremely engaging, polished broadcasts for viewers.

This guide will arm you with expert recommendations on optimized game recording and streaming software tools that enable just that – across budget options for casual players to pro suites for full-time streamers.

Why Invest in Game Recording Software?

Serious about taking your gaming content creation to professional grade quality? Game recording software that offers features such as:

Flawless high resolution video – Smooth, 4K or even 8K footage at 60+ fps recorded consistently without glitches or frame drops is essential.

Minimal performance impact – The last thing you want is the game recorder draining system resources leading to lag during live gameplay under the public eye.

High bitrate audio – Crisp, clear audio capture covering game sounds, microphone commentary and system events without distortions or background noise.

Post editing tools – Recording is step one. Having annotatable footage, webcam overlays, highlight tagging and transcoding abilities takes things to the next level.

Web broadcasting support – Apart from local file saving, easy live streaming to YouTube, Twitch and other gaming networks helps expand your audience reach.

Instant highlights – Tools that automatically save exciting gameplay moments like skill unlocks, multi kills and clutch victories are a nice bonus.

Professional gameplay recording requires specialized software that delivers the above capabilities while maintaining system stability even under demanding game loads.

What Should You Look For in Game Capture Software?

I‘ve been building epic gaming rigs and optimized streaming setups for over a decade. When evaluating a game recorder, some key aspects I consider are:

Video Capture Quality

  • Up to 8K resolutions, HDR color along with buttery smooth 60+ fps frame rates and beyond help maintain visual fidelity. Support for hardware encoders on GPUs like NVENC, AMD VCE etc. accelerate video processing without taxing system resources.

Performance Optimization

  • The best game recording tools utilize novel approaches to minimize resource drain. For example, hooks into graphics APIs like DirectX, Vulkan and OpenGL allow tapping video buffers directly after rendering instead of brute force methods of reading back raw buffers. Multi-threaded engines also take advantage of modern multi-core CPUs.

Latency Considerations

  • During live streaming, factors like networking protocol overhead and video encoding algorithms can introduce noticeable lag or delays between game action triggers and viewer side updates. The best streaming software utilize faster proprietary protocols and predictive scene analysis to mask perceived latency.

Post Processing Capabilities

  • Access to video editing features ranging from basic trimming, scaling and compression to advanced highlight reels, effects overlay including green screen support prove invaluable. Photo mode style screenshot captures help nail compelling stills mid gameplay. Format transcoding aids publishing across various platforms from YouTube to Instagram.

Web Broadcasting Integration

  • Built-in support for live streaming and real-time user chat interactions across Twitch, YouTube Gaming and Facebook help expand your audience reach into the millions. Optimized camera feeds, audio mixing and bitrate controls ensure superb quality broadcasts.

Top Game Recording and Streaming Software for 2023

Now let‘s move onto my recommendations – from lightweight yet capable free tools perfect for casual gamers to advanced fully loaded suites ideal for pro streamers.

OBS Studio

Platforms Supported – Windows, macOS, Linux

Open Broadcaster Software is the wildly popular free and open source application for recording gaming sessions and live streaming to platforms like Twitch, YouTube, Facebook and more.

It offers an incredibly flexible and customizable solution catering from home gamers to pro esports studios through modular scene configuration, 3rd party plugin support for animated overlays and an thriving online community backing it.

Advanced audio mixing capabilities allow controlling mic sources, system sounds and in-game audio with complex filtering like noise cancellation. Multi-view monitoring helps adjust mixes on the fly while broadcasting.

Performance Impact

Despite the hugely expandable feature set from thousands of plugins, OBS manages to maintain low resource utilization levels during operation thanks to optimizations like multi-threaded processing. OBS can tap into GPU hardware encoding support like NVIDIA NVENC and AMD AMF for additional offload.

Sophisticated hotkey macros support helps gamers trigger and toggle functionality mid-game without breaking the flow. The OBS log file also offers helpful diagnostic telemetry into technical issues during crashed recordings/streams.

Limitations

All the advanced control does come at the cost of a steep learning curve. Expect to invest significant time grasping core concepts like scenes, sources, transitions and more when starting out.

Since OBS relies extensively on 3rd party community plugins to enable various functionality, occasionally buggy extensions that pass through lax scrutiny processes can cause conflicts.

Verdict

For an unbeatable quality/performance ratio aided by wealth of tutorials and guides online, OBS remains my go-to recommendation for game streamers despite needing time investment to master completely.

Action! Screen Recorder

Platforms Supported – Windows

Touted as the one stop "Swiss Army Knife" solution for all your screen recording and gameplay capture needs on Windows, Action! lives up to expectations.

It can reliably capture silky smooth 4K or even 8K resolution gaming footage at blazing 480 fps frame rates without drop outs for glorious slow motion replayability. Action! utilizes custom low level hooks into graphics APIs for minimal performance impact.

Their custom game libraries ensure out-of-the-box compatibility and optimized performance across modern titles such as Fortnite, PUBG, Valorant etc. as well as support for tens of thousands of older classic games dating back to the Atari and Nintendo NES eras. Impressive flexibility.

I especially appreciate the clean, straightforward interface that belies the seriously advanced tools on tap behind the scenes catering right up to professional broadcaster requirements across mixing, device routing and multi channel capture. There‘s even built-in Chroma keying support for easy green screen overlays.

Extensive Connectivity

Apart from local video file exports, Action! offers multi-destination live streaming functionality to services like YouTube, Facebook, Twitch etc. with independent bitrate and aspect configuration for each channel. Different camera angles can be routed to separate channels.

Whether you want to capture epic 8K walkthroughs or stream a retro 1990s classic revived, Action! proves extremely capable.

Pricing

You can audition Action! Screen Recorder with a unlimited duration free trial. This avoids annoying time limits or watermarks while evaluating the software‘s performance.

Unlocking the full version is affordably priced at $29.95 for individuals with volume and multi-PC licensing options making it feasible for gaming teams and enterprise use as well.

Verdict

For advanced users that seek bleeding edge capture performance wrapped in an unintimidating package, Action! Screen Recorder is very easy to recommend even with a premium license cost. The features per dollar ratio hits a sweet spot.

XSplit Gamecaster

Platforms Supported – Windows

A reliable game capture and streaming software trusted by professional gamers and broadcasting networks like Razer, XSplit Gamecaster does justice to its pedigree with a capable feature set catering from hobbyists to power users.

The clean interface feels purpose built ground up for gaming use cases in mind. Customizable scenes with support for overlays, 3D transitions and animated alerts make production value upgrades painless. Keyboard/mouse visual overlays are handy for tracking movements.

XSplit utilizes multi-core CPU parallelism with NX capture technology for recording game video smoothly sans performance bottlenecks. You can conserve disk bandwidth by using the H265/HEVC codec for recordings.

Social Integration

The software seamlessly interfaces with streaming platforms like Twitch and YouTube for going live to millions of gaming fans in moments. Bitrate adjustment on the fly helps maintain quality streams on varying network conditions.

I like having the telestration tool ready for easily highlighting characters, loot or environments mid video. The picture-in-picture floating camera add-on allows displaying your real time face cam feed anywhere.

The customizable stream overlays feature generates alerts for events like new subscribers, tips or hosts. Handy touch for fan engagement.

Pricing

While quite functional by itself already, the premium upgrades to Gamecaster open up perks like expanded cloud storage, no watermarks and 60 days video archive access for $4.99/month only. Nice balance between capability and costs.

Verdict

For those seeking a reliable workhorse software tailored for gaming needs out of the box, XSplit GamecasterRider hits the sweet spot for both cost and capability.

Windows Game Bar

Platforms Supported – Windows 10, Windows 11

The Xbox Game Bar is built right into Windows 10 and 11 itself as a convenient one-stop solution for casual game recording, screenshots and minor edits.

Accessible by pressing Windows key + G, the compact Game Bar overlays widget based interface while gaming without disrupting flow. You can toggle audio controls, initiate gameplay recordings, mic input levels or snap screenshots mid session. It stays out of the way when inactive.

Performance impact is expectedly minor given native OS integration. Captured videos and pictures get saved into designated folders for easy sharing later. It does the basics well for those that want game captures without learning a whole new software.

While quite handy for one click game recording functionality alone off the bat, I do wish the Game Bar offered more advanced post-processing tools for trims, annotations and effects.

UWP Integration

As a Universal Windows app platform game recorder, it offers unique hooks into certain capabilities. For example, Game bar can interface with your Xbox profile for friending players in supported UWP games. You can even live stream Xbox One console games to Mixer or Twitch using a connected Windows 10 PC as passthru.

Sweet bonus abilities aside, it helps fulfill basic game recording needs nicely being tied into the OS directly.

Verdict

For casual Windows gamers wanting no fuss, built-in screen recording that just works, Game Bar proves quite handy. Power users would need advanced functionality however.

Twitch Studio Beta

Platforms Supported – Windows

Veteran streaming platform Twitch also offers their own solution dubbed Twitch Studio Beta catering specifically to directly broadcasting gameplay to Twitch channels from your desktop without web browser involvement.

The interface features large, legible controls suitable for live switching while active gaming without losing context from small buttons. Scenes, webcam viewfinder and audio mixer arrays help arrange multi-channel streams.

Social Focus

Contextual tip overlays explain functionality in beginner friendly language as you navigate the UI. Given Twitch‘s live DNA, the additional tools provided are unsurprisingly tuned for engagement.

Polls help crowdsource viewer opinions, while achievements celebrate subscriber milestones right during broadcasts. Hashtag tickers help callout trending topics. Decent starter toolkit to boost channel interactions.

Performance Considerations

Twitch highlights the software encoding supports modern standards like NVENC H.264 on compatible GPUs and AV1 for more efficient compressing that reduce load. Additional encoding optimizations for fast paced gaming sequences compared to IRL streaming also help.

Limitations

As it‘s still in beta, some rough edges exist. For example, Windows 7 and 8 support is unavailable. Certain stream customizations possible on vanilla Twitch website like video uploads, raids are missing here with focus kept only on the live streaming pathway for now.

Verdict

For users, especially fast paced gamers, seeking to quickly setup and start broadcasts purely on Twitch without learning advanced editing software, the platform custom built Twitch Studio shows early promise despite limitations.

Nvidia ShadowPlay Highlights

Platforms Supported – Windows running GeForce GPUs

Nvidia‘s ShadowPlay capabilities bundled into their GeForce Experience software suite for Nvidia GPU owners deserve separate mention owing to innovative auto recording approaches.

The Highlights capability leverages machine learning writing custom per-game triggers that auto captures exciting or important moments like match victories in competitive multiplayer battles without manual intervention even if you forgot to hit record during intensive gameplay.

These automatic two minute game highlights for analysis later can prove invaluable to spot improvement areas. The triggers logic improves over time based on manually tagged broad gameplay events like new unlocks.

For additional flexibility, ShadowPlay Highlights can also work retroactively and fetch buffered footage from the last 20 minutes even if you forgot to record live, saving epic moments that may have otherwise been lost forever!

The performance impact stays slim given backend integration with Nvidia GPU hardware codecs like HEVC enabling advanced HDR capture not bogging down CPUs. Auto uploaded to Google Drive space if you wish.

Limitations

As expected however, the auto highlight recordings capability only functions on Windows machines running Nvidia GeForce GPUs. So those running competitor AMD Radeon cards or even integrated Intel graphics miss out.

Verdict

If you game on an NVIDIA powered desktop, the automated and retroactive highlight reel recordings from ShadowPlay are too good to pass up!

TinyTake

Platforms Supported – Windows

I wanted to highlight TinyTake for excelling at no fuss, lightweight Windows game recordings coupled with integrated screenshot capturing and annotation abilities.

As the name suggests, TinyTake lives up to producing small sized video files easily sharable online while maintaining reasonable quality. Integration with popular cloud platforms like Google Drive and Microsoft Stream lets you backup captures instantly.

While advanced editors may be left wanting more, TinyTake neatly fulfills basic game recording needs for the average user who wants to upload or live stream bite sized game moments easily without investing time learning advanced software.

The pro versions let you add custom intros/outros, logos and unlock higher quality exports as well as bulk conversion tools. But even the free offering proves quite capable for causal full screen game recordings.

Verdict

For minimalist gamers that just want to capture unexpected gaming moments without fuss, TinyTake nails the basics. The premium upgrades offer decent betterments for invested content creators.

Performance Optimized PC Hardware for Game Streaming

Game recording software tools can only take you so far if the backing gaming rig isn‘t up to speed. Achieving buttery smooth 4K game streaming demands premium PC hardware. Here‘s my 2023 recommendations if building a new streaming rig from scratch today with budget considerations in mind.

CPU: AMD Ryzen 7 7700X
With 8 high performance Zen 4 cores clocking 5.4 GHz boost speeds, the Ryzen 7000 series offer a potent combo of excellent gaming frame rates and sufficient multi-threaded muscle for real time encoding tasks without dropping frames.

GPU: Nvidia GeForce RTX 4080 12GB
Based on the ultra efficient Ada Lovelace architecture, the RTX 4080 12GB variant I‘m recommending strikes a value balance by delivering blistering 4K 120+ fps game performance utilizing DLSS 3 with acceptable $799 pricing. Plus you benefit from Nvidia broadcast software integration.

Memory: 32GB DDR5 RAM
While 16 gigs remains the gaming sweet spot today, having additional unused DRAM bandwidth headroom allows game recording software plenty of offload capacity when processing uncompressed frames during 4K on the fly encoding without memory bottlenecks inducing lag.

Storage: PCIe 4.0 NVME SSD 1TB
For capturing HD gameplay smoothly, blazing fast flash storage capable of sequential read/writes exceeding 7000+ MB/s helps avoid capture frame drops or skips during footage writes. Western Digital‘s SN850X is a current favorite.

PSU: 850W 80+ Gold PSU
When pairing power hungry components like an RTX 40 series GPU and overclocked flagship CPUs like the Ryzen 7900X, having PSU headroom to the tune of 50-100W over expected peak draw gives stability insurance for uncontrolled current/voltage spikes.

PC Case: Premium High Airflow Chassis
Having a PC case designed with ample cooling in mind – featuring large meshed front panel intakes and roof exhausts coupled with included 140mm+ fans aids tremendously in maintaining internal temperatures during marathon gaming-recording sessions. Lian Li Lancool III scores well here.

Final Thoughts

Game streaming appears deceptively easy to onboard when watching flawless 4K broadcasts by professionals online. But carefully piecing together optimized game capture software coupled with a high performance gaming rig is crucial to replicate that success on your own channels.

This guide aimed to equip you with expert recommends to get game recording right; covering both software and hardware considerations hand in hand. Now ready to take the streaming world by storm young padawan?

Go forth and play + capture epic gaming moments to build your own fanbase one headshot at a time! Good luck and most importantly, have fun doing it!